Transaction e4f3a95af2f84e6d03942f7f32c928e4169145f9f44ae205d197dfd4ef4864b1
1 Input
1 Output
-
e4f3a95af2f84e6d03942f7f32c928e4169145f9f44ae205d197dfd4ef4864b1:0
- value
- 693501
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 233ab11a02cb643ec84c34cb8281b0280772e608 OP_EQUAL
- address
- 34uHtEdTf4spfkg6DwrEgcN78EAP3xVHoj